Discovery of a Fungal P450 with an Unusual Two-Step Mechanism for Constructing a Bicyclo[3.2.2]nonane Skeleton. J Am Chem Soc 2024; 146:8716-8726. Abstract
The successful biomimetic or chemoenzymatic synthesis of target natural products (NPs) and their derivatives relies on enzyme discovery. Herein, we discover a fungal P450 BTG5 that can catalyze the formation of a bicyclo[3.2.2]nonane structure through an unusual two-step mechanism of dimerization and cyclization in the biosynthesis of beticolin 1, whose bicyclo[3.2.2]nonane skeleton connects an anthraquinone moiety and a xanthone moiety. Further investigation reveals that BTG5-T318 not only determines the substrate selectivity but also alters the catalytic reactions, which allows the separation of the reaction to two individual steps, thereby understanding its catalytic mechanism. It reveals that the first heterodimerization undergoes the common oxidation process for P450s, while the second uncommon formal redox-neutral cyclization step is proved as a redox-mediated reaction, which has never been reported. Therefore, this work advances our understanding of P450-catalyzed reactions and paves the way for expansion of the diversity of this class of NPs through synthetic biology.

[Analysis of healthy life expectancy and related socioeconomic influencing factors among the middle-aged and elderly in China, the United States, and the European Union]. Abstract
Objective: To calculate and compare the healthy life expectancy (HLE) of the middle-aged and elderly in China, the United States, and developing and developed countries in the European Union(EU) and analyze the impact of socioeconomic factors on HLE in different countries or regions. Methods: Four surveys from 2010 to 2019 were brought into the research. The data were collected from the China Health and Retirement Longitudinal Study, Health and Retirement Study, and the Survey of Health, Ageing and Retirement in Europe. Developed and developing countries in the EU were divided into two groups for calculation. Education level, total family wealth, and work retirement status were selected to measure socioeconomic status, and activities of daily living were used as health status indicators. We used the multi-state life cycle table method to calculate the transition probability between different health states and estimate life expectancy and HLE. Results: A total of 69 544 samples were included in the study. In terms of age, the middle-aged and elderly in the United States and developed countries of the EU have higher HLE in all age groups. In terms of gender, only Chinese women have lower HLE than men. Regarding socioeconomic factors, the middle-aged and elderly with higher education levels and total family wealth level have higher HLE. In China, working seniors have higher HLE, while for USA women and developed countries of the EU, retired or unemployed seniors have higher HLE. Conclusions: Demographic and socioeconomic factors impact HLE in different countries or regions. China should pay more attention to the health of women and the middle-aged and elderly retired with lower education and less total family wealth.

O-Arm-Navigated, Robot-Assisted Versus Conventional CT Guided Radiofrequency Ablation in Treatment of Osteoid Osteoma: A Retrospective Cohort Study. Front Surg 2022; 9:881852. Abstract
BackgroundOsteoid osteoma is a common benign bone tumor, and clinically there is severe local pain that typically worsens at night. The conventional CT-guided radiofrequency ablation (RFA) was widely used in the treatment of osteoid osteoma (OO), which could result in some radiation-related and imprecise complications due to the overdose of radiation exposure. This study aimed to compare the surgical effect of robot-assisted RFA with O-arm navigation and conventional CT-guided RFA in the treatment of OO.MethodsSixty-two patients who underwent robot-assisted RFA with O-arm navigation (Robot-RFA, n = 24) or CT-guided RFA (CT-RFA, n = 38) were included in this retrospective cohort study. The mean follow-up time was 23.3 months. The intra-operative data, primary technical success rate, visual analog scale (VAS), and post-operative complications were analyzed.ResultsPrimary technical success was obtained in 23 patients who had robot-assisted RFA, and 35 patients who had conventional CT-guided RFA. One patient in Robot-RFA group and three patients in CT-RFA group with pain recurrence received repeat-RFA and had a secondary success. Mean operation time and dose of radiation exposure were lower in Robot-RFA group than that in CT-RFA group. The Robot-RFA group took fewer K-wire adjustment times for each patient than the CT-RFA group. There was a statistically significant difference in the mean operation time, dose of radiation exposure, and K-wire adjustment times between the groups (p < 0.05). No complications associated with the procedure were reported in the two groups during the follow-up period.ConclusionRobot-assisted RFA with O-arm navigation is a safer and more precise strategy in the treatment of osteoid osteoma with less operation time and radiation exposure compared with the conventional CT-guided radiofrequency ablation.

Hybrid locked medial plating in dual plate fixation optimizes the healing of comminuted distal femur fractures: A retrospective cohort study. Injury 2021; 52:1614-1620. Abstract
OBJECTIVES Dual plate fixation has been reported to be effective in the treatment of comminuted distal femur fractures (DFFs). However, optimized use of the medial plate and screws is less studied. This study aimed to evaluate the effect of a hybrid configuration of the medial plate in dual plate fixation of comminuted DFFs in promoting fracture healing. MATERIALS AND METHODS We retrospectively analyzed 62 patients with comminuted DFFs (AO/OTA 33-A3/33-C2/33-C3) from January 2015 to March 2020, who were either fixed with lateral locked plating augmented with hybrid locked medial plating (LP-HLMP, n = 32) or lateral locked plating (LLP, n = 30) alone. Specifically, compression screws were applied in the middle of the medial plate and flanked by locking ones at both ends. Baseline characteristics, radiological and clinical outcomes were reviewed and analyzed. Multivariate logistic regression analysis was used to identify predictive factors for early fracture healing, and risk factors for delayed union/nonunion. RESULTS Demographics including age, gender, smoking, diabetes, and injury mechanism were comparable between the two groups. Reduction quality was better in the LP-HLMP group (p < 0.001). Although the LP-HLMP group experienced longer duration of surgery (125 min vs. 100 min, p < 0.001), sign of healing at 3 months was more obvious in this group (75%, 24/32 vs. 30%, 9/30; p < 0.001). The LP-HLMP group also presented with higher union rate (93.8%, 30/32 vs. 56.7%, 17/30; p = 0.001) and lower reoperation rate (0%, 0/32 vs. 13.3%, 4/30; p = 0.049). Kolment score showed no statistical significance between the two groups. Multivariate analysis revealed that younger age (< 60 years) (OR 5.99, 95%CI 1.16 - 31.03; p = 0.001) and LP-HLMP fixation (OR 45.90, 95% CI 4.78 - 440.56; p = 0.001) predict early healing; while smoking (OR 17.80, 95% CI 2.41 - 131.49; p = 0.01) and fracture translation (OR 3.49, 95% CI 1.46 - 8.32; p = 0.01) were identified as risk factors for delayed union/nonunion. CONCLUSION Hybrid locked medial plating in this study favors the healing of comminuted DFFs and reduces reoperation. Additionally, smoking and suboptimal reduction (translation) predict delayed union/nonunion.

[Effect of continuous blood purification for acute renal injury after acute Stanford type A aortic dissection]. ZHONGHUA YI XUE ZA ZHI 2021; 101:333-338. Abstract
Objective: To investigate the effect of continuous renal replacement therapy (CRRT) on acute kidney injury (AKI) after acute Stanford type A aortic dissection (ATTAD). Methods: In this study, 120 patients with AKI after ATTAD surgery treat in Gansu Provincial People's Hospital were selected as research objects. Among them, there were 86 males (71.7%) and 34 females (28.3%) with a mean age of (55±5) years. These patients were randomly divided into experimental group (n=60) and control group (n=60) with stratified random sampling. CRRT and intermittent hemodialysis (IHD) were performed in the experimental group and the control group respectively. The therapeutic effect of CRRT on ATTAD patients with AKI was evaluated by blood purification index, renal function index, Sequential Organ Failure Assessment (SOFA) score, inflammatory level, hemodynamic index and fluid infusion volume. Results: The two treatment schemes both had considerable therapeutic effects on the condition of patients, but the therapeutic effect of CRRT was more superior. In the patients treated with CRRT, the levels of serium creatinine (SCr), blood urea nitrogen (BUN) and blood lactic acid (Lac) were all lower than those in the control group (all P<0.05). The time of staying in intensive care units (ICU), the period of oliguria, the times of renal replacement therapy, the time from the first dialysis to the last dialysis and the total hospital stay in the experimental group were all shorter than those in the control group (all P<0.05). The volume of fluid infusion was less and the hemodynamic index was better than that in the control group, but there was no significant difference in hospital mortality between the two groups (P>0.05). The levels of interleukin (IL)-6, IL-8 and C-reactive protein (CRP) in the experimental group were (21.9±1.8) ng/L, (18.6±1.4) ng/L and (22.7±2.2) mg/L, respectively, which were all significantly lower than those in control group ((27.9±3.2) ng/L, (28.3±1.4) ng/L, (60.1±2.5)mg/L, respectively; t=14.527, 13.255, 11.247, all P<0.05). The scores of SOFA at all time points in the experimental group were all lower than those in the control group (all P<0.05). Conclusion: Compared with IHD, CRRT brings no significant reduction in hospital mortality in patients with AKI after ATTAD, but shows better prognosis.

[Effect of Graphene Oxide on Algal Toxicity of Dibutyl Phthalate]. HUAN JING KE XUE= HUANJING KEXUE 2018; 39:3927-3936. Abstract
Marine microalgae, Platymonas helgolondica var. tsingtaoensis, were used as experimental subjects to study the acute toxic effects of graphene oxide (GO) and dibutyl phthalate (DBP), both individually and together. The growth of algae cells, production of photosynthetic pigments, cell permeability, and oxidative stress were investigated. The effects of GO on the algal toxicity of DBP were evaluated. The results showed that low concentrations of GO (0.1-10 mg·L-1) had no significant effect on algae density and chlorophyll production of Platymonas helgolondica var. tsingtaoensis (P<0.05). However, the algae cell permeability increased significantly with GO concentration (P<0.05) and reached 2.2 times that of the control group at 10 mg·L-1. The EC50, 96 h value of DBP for Platymonas helgolondica var. tsingtaoensis was (11.14±0. 80) mg·L-1, which, in terms of toxicity, was much higher than that of GO (EC50, 96 h>100 mg·L-1). At a GO concentration of 1 mg·L-1, the EC50, 96 h value of DBP decreased to (4.93±2.14) mg·L-1, showing that low concentrations of GO enhanced the algae toxicity of DBP. When 1 mg·L-1 of GO was added, low concentrations of DBP (0.1-2 mg·L-1) did not have any significant effect on algae density, chlorophyll production, cell permeability, ROS, and SOD. However, the inhibitory effects of high concentrations of DPB (4 mg·L-1) on algae density and chlorophyll production were enhanced by GO, thereby increasing the average ROS and SOD in algae cells by 21% and 7%, respectively. SEM images showed that GO was the primary factor responsible for increasing the coverage and packing of, and the aggregation effect on, algae cells, which could be the reasons for the increased toxicity of DBP. The results of our study can provide data to reveal the risk of novel carbon nanomaterial pollutants to marine organisms.

Abstract
OBJECTIVE As a class of cholesterol-lowering drugs, statins have been reported to cause unexpected decrease in blood pressure (BP). However, most studies in this issue were subject to inadequate study design or very small sample size. The present study was designed to examine the BP-lowering effect of various statins. METHODS Here we retrieved 5.9 million clinical reports submitted to FDA Adverse Event Reporting System (FAERS) from 2004 to 2015. Meta-analysis was performed to estimate the overall reporting odds ratio (ROR) of hypotension adverse events concurrent with various statins (i.e., atorvastatin, simvastatin, and rosuvastatin). RESULTS Comparing the reporting rate of hypotension event between statins and other drugs found that atorvastatin (pooled ROR = 1.26, adjusted p-value = 8.60 × 10-4) and simvastatin (pooled ROR = 1.94, adjusted p-value = 4.16 × 10-45) were significantly associated with reduction in BP. On the other hand, the association between rosuvastatin and hypotension was observed to be nonsignificant (adjusted p-value = 0.65). CONCLUSION To our knowledge, this is the first pooled analysis on large-scale data of adverse events to identify the BP-lowering effect of statins. The results will contribute to the development of novel statin-based antihypertensive therapies. In addition, the differential effects of individual statins can warrant subsequent research on the underlying mechanisms of BP control.

[The association between the prognosis and the localization and expressionof heparanase in human laryngeal squamous cell carcinoma]. Abstract
Objective:The aim of this study is to explore the expression of heparanase(HPA) in human laryngeal squamous cell carcinoma and its correlation with the clinical pathologic features, such as clinical stage, T grade, lymph node metastasis and cellular differentiation. At the same time, to evaluate the relationship between heparanse localization and expression in human laryngeal squamous cell carcinoma (HLSCC) and tumor prognosis and patients survival. Method: The expression levels of HPA in HLSCC tissues of 73 cases and benign lesions of 38 cases(control) were detected via immunohistochemistry. The correlation of HPA expression with various clinical pathologic features was evaluated with single factor analysis.The Fisher exact test and chisquare tests were used to compare categorical data. Univariate survival was evaluated by KaplanMeier curves and tested using logrank test. Multivariate Cox proportionalhazards regression was used to evaluate independent prognostic factors associated with survival. Result: The positive expression rate of HPA in 73 HLSCC patients and benign lesions of 38 cases were 76.71%(56/73)and 21.05%(8/38)respectively(P<0.05). The clinical pathologic analysis showed that HPA level had a relationship with the clinical stage, T grade, cellular differentiation and lymph node metastasis(P<0.05), while not with gender, age and clinical types(P>0.05). Survival analysis showed that the patients with high HPA expression had significantly poorer outcome as compared with the patients with low HPA expression. The medium survival time and the 5year survival rate were 24 months and 43.33% in highheparanase group, 56 months and 61.54% in the lowheparanase group and 65 months and 70.59% in the noneheparanse group(P=0.010). The survival was related to clinical stage, T grade, lymph node metastasis, and cellular differentiation(P<0.05), but not with age, sex and clinical types(P>0.05).In multivariate Cox proportionalhazards regression analysis, the results suggested that lymph node metastasis, hepanranase expression level and heparanase localization were independent prognosis factor for HLSCC. Moreover, hepanranase localization correlated with patient outcome. Kaplan Meier analysis demonstrated statistically significantly difference for 5-years overall survival rate between the patients with HPA nuclear staining and the patients with HPA cytoplasmic staining(P<0.05).Conclusion:HPA was related with worse overall survival and could be considered as a potential marker of poor prognosis. Cytoplasmic staining of heparanase inversely correlated with patients survival and predicts poor prognosis, whereas nuclear heparanase predicts a favourable outcome.

Mitochondrial genome analysis of Mylochromis lateristriga. MITOCHONDRIAL DNA PART B-RESOURCES 2016; 1:43-44. Abstract
Mylochromis lateristriga is a species of cichlid endemic and prefers sheltered bays or vegetated substrates. In this study, the mitochondrial genome of M. lateristriga was completed using PCR and Sanger sequencing method. The genome is a circular molecule with the length of 16 576 bp and contains 13 protein-coding genes (PCGs), 22 transfer tRNA genes and two ribosomal RNA genes. Except COX1 gene, the other protein-coding genes are started with ATG. The average A + T content is 54.1%. Gene overlaps have been found at four junctions and have involved a total of 26 bp. Compared with other cichlid species, the genome exhibits high similarity in both the genome size and the genome structure. ML phylogenetic analysis was implemented with other 20 related species to verity the genetic relationship of M. lateristriga.
